LeAnn Rimes in Rehab

"How Do I Live" singer LeAnn Rimes wants to learn just that. So like many other rich and famous celebrities before her, she is checking into rehab supposedly to develop some coping skills. Rimes' rep Marcel Pariseau tells People magazine the 30-year-old singer, who has long been plagued with rumors of an eating disorder, has "entered a 30-day in-patient treatment facility to cope with anxiety and stress." Although Rimes is constantly barraged by criticism of her waif-like figure, her peeps maintain that her decision to undergo treatment has absolutely nothing to do with any food, drug or alcohol issues. The only thing eating her is plain, old-fashioned stress. And doesn't everyone go to rehab for that? Says the rep, "While there will be speculation regarding her treatment, she is simply there to learn and develop coping mechanisms. While privacy isn't expected, it's certainly appreciated." Rimes herself is sugar-coating the decision to check into a facility the day after her 30th-birthday, describing the decision more as a tune-up than a course of treatment, "This is just a time for me to emotionally check out for a second and take care of myself and come back in 30 days as the best 30-year-old woman I can be. All the things in my life will be there when I get out, but you know what? I'm hoping they're not going to affect me as much. I'll have the tools to know how to deal with them." Rimes' hot hubby Eddie Cibrian is standing by his woman, singing her praises to People, "My wife is the most remarkable and courageous woman I know. I am so proud of her for having the strength to finally take some time for herself. I will be with her every step of the way." During her rehab stint, Rimes won't have much downtime. Pariseau adds that it will be business as usual for the stressed-out singer, "The facility has granted her permission to keep her weekend tour obligations, as LeAnn doesn't want to disappoint her fans. She will report back after each weekend."
